Transaction f57924e59f794ef214d8e3039cd393052e148f1626ebef756ce61353c69fcb93

2 Input
1 Outputs
  • f57924e59f794ef214d8e3039cd393052e148f1626ebef756ce61353c69fcb93:0
  • value  200000
    address  388THRpCGoAzRf39bBG4LznDJ2vWEMTTUn